Overview & Highlights

Redbone Alley is a casual dining restaurant offering a distinctive blend of Southern comfort food with locally inspired specialties. The establishment features a unique indoor atmosphere reminiscent of a charming European street, enhanced by both indoor and outdoor seating options. Guests can enjoy a relaxed yet trendy environment that accommodates solo diners, families, and groups alike.

Service at Redbone Alley is attentive and efficient, combining table service with fast-paced options including delivery and takeaway. The venue caters to a diverse clientele with amenities such as a fully accessible entrance, seating, and restroom facilities, as well as conveniences like free parking and a dog-friendly outdoor area. Live music and a well-stocked bar serve complement the dining experience, featuring a notable selection of craft beers, cocktails, coffee, tea, and wine.

Operating daily with extended hours on weekends, Redbone Alley is suitable for lunch, dinner, brunch, and late-night dining occasions. The menu includes a range of comfort dishes alongside vegetarian, healthy, and organic options, providing choices for different dietary preferences. Families will find kid-friendly meals and amenities like changing tables and high chairs available.

Visitor Testimonials (2610)

Absolutely a 5 star experience! From the ambience of the restaurant( I love that it feels like you are eating outside on a street from the past! All while being in the comfort of inside and out of the elements) to the absolute best staff! Our Server “Cash”! Was great! The live music in the bar that resonated throughout the whole place! to the management and other staff going around and making sure everything is clean and organized! The whole place was spotless!! But the real star is the Food!! The portions were Huge!! And tasted fantastic!! We will be making excuses to drive to Florence now!! Absolutely worth the drive from The Myrtle Beach area or wherever you are from for this one of a kind eating experience!! I am extremely impressed which says a lot!

Great southern restaurant with an interesting atmosphere. We both liked our meals, my po boy and his burger, but the deviled eggs with spicy shrimp were amazing. 10/10.

This place is amazing! The unique decor and atmosphere is so intriguing. The decor gives an appearance if an outside European street, but it's inside. The food was delicious and our server was fantastic! We will definitely go again. It was a pleasurable dining experience.

This is the coolest place. It looks like a little European town on the inside. This would be great to take your kids to. They even have a small section for kids to play in before the meal comes. It's really pretty, the outside looks like an closed bowling alley. I ordered the steak sandwich and onion rings. I didn't think I would like the sandwich by the looks of it but it was delicious. And the onion rings were the best. While we were having our meal the waitress brought over a huge plate of more onion rings. We said we had already gotten our order, she said the cook felt like he hadn't given us enough. But you have to try this place, the fried fish was delicious also.

Wow, the food is entirely on another level from most places in Florence. The hot bacon salad dressing is to die for, the chicken fried new York strip was bananas. Pineapple martini, check. You might have to get carried out of here, the food and drinks are phenomenal.

We used to come here years ago and loved it so we brought some visiting family and friends when we came to town. The salmon and grits were amazing, the seasonal cocktails delicious but the banana fosters wasn’t the same as it used to be (which we bring everyone to try). It was still good but not incredible like it used to be. Our waitress was sweet but she made quite a few mistakes. She told us the kitchen was backed up and they were short staffed. For a Saturday i’m sure that caused more issues than just for us.

We are in Florence for only one night and quite by accident found Red Bone Alley. What a fabulous establishment! My husband had a burger and fries which he said was really good. I had Bronzed Chicken and vegetables; it was cooked to perfection and so delicious. Save room for dessert. The pound cake and ice cream was amazing. Our waitress was Riley who was extremely sweet and attentive. The atmosphere is wonderful, makes you feel like you are at a sidewalk cafe in Europe, but you are indoors and shielded from the elements. This place was a great find!

One of my favorite places. The Thai chili chicken planks are spectacular as well are the sweet potato fries. Our service was incredible. Chloe was affable, helpful and took care of us like we were royalty. Not to mention the whole menu makes you want to salivate. Can't wait to go back.
